The slope of a line that is perpendicular to the line y = 8x + 5 will be -1/8.
<h3>What is the slope of perpendicular lines?</h3>
Suppose that first straight line has slope 's'
Let another straight line be perpendicular to this first line.
Let its slope be 'a'
Then due to them being perpendicular, they have their slopes' multiplication as -1
or
s x a = -1
s = -1/ a
Slope of line y = 8x + 5
s = 8
The slope of a line that is perpendicular to the line y = 8x + 5
8 x a = -1
a = -1/8
Thus, the slope is -1/8.

Answer:
Width = 12 feet
Step-by-step explanation:
Given that,
Area of a rectangle is 168 square feet.
The ratio of the width to the length is 6:7.
Let the length is 7x and width is 6x.
According to question,
Area = 168 sq feet
l×b=168 sq feet
7x × 6x = 168
42x² = 168
x² = 4
x = 2
Length = 7x = 7(2) = 14 feet
Breadth = 6x = 6(2) = 12 feet
So, the width of the rectangle us 12 feet.
